my freshly rebuilt 355 in a 82 Z, was running lean, even after putting in vett prom, so i did the little fuel pressure reg trick to raise pressure .---i get it up too around 20 psi but if going higher it starts flooding the front throtle body,??---------i thought i read here you could go higher on pressure with no problem,????? any help out there on this.??

they are stock injectors for the 350 vett with x fire. -USED --every where i tried no one could give me new.????----------are they aval, and where,?????---------when i raise the pressure above 20 psi it jumps to around 45, aprox and front tbi starts flooding but not from injector but from what seems to be the accumilator in front TBI???------return line pluged mayby ???????

If it quickly pegs to 45psi from 20 that means you're maxing out the spring in the regulator and it's binding. back it off a little or get a new stiffer spring in there that will apply more force with less movement.
